Good morning HR Tribe ☕️🥯🌞 HR Word of the Day ENVIRONMENTAL, SOCIAL AND GOVERNANCE ( ESG) ESG can be described as a set of practices (policies, procedures, metrics, etc.) that organisations implement to limit negative impact or enhance positive impact on the environment, society, and governance bodies. The three pillars of ESG are: • Environmental – this has to do with an organisation's impact on the planet( environment) • Social – this has to do with the impact an organisation has on people, including employees , customers and the community. • Governance – this has to do with how an organisation is governed. Is it governed transparently? ESG performance is commonly measured using both quantitative and qualitative indicators. These indicators may include metrics such as carbon emissions, water usage, employee turnover rates, board diversity, executive compensation, and more.
